A virtual learning lab is an online interactive platform that replicates real-world environments, primarily for training purposes. Virtual labs allow learners to actively engage with tasks, scenarios, or software in a controlled, risk-free setting.
Virtual labs are cloud-based platforms offering flexibility and accessibility so learners can participate from anywhere. They are especially popular in industries requiring advanced technical skills, such as IT, healthcare, and cybersecurity. These learning labs are now being adopted across various additional fields to improve the quality and effectiveness of training programs.

Virtual labs are responsible for major improvements in the quality and efficiency of training programs compared to legacy options.
Learning by doing is a proven method for retaining information. Virtual labs immerse learners in active problem-solving, helping them develop practical skills that are easier to recall and apply.
Additionally, rather than learning theory, it can be highly beneficial for learners to run through scenarios and understand the practical implications, rather than simply being told about them.
Mistakes are an essential part of the learning process. Virtual labs provide a safe space for learners to experiment and learn from errors without worrying about real-world consequences.
Virtual learning labs eliminate the need for physical resources like equipment, classrooms, and travel expenses. As cloud-based solutions, virtual labs are highly scalable and can easily accommodate growing teams or fluctuating training demands.
Leveraging or building out your own virtual learning lab database enables you to create and store reusable templates. These templates allow for easy updates and on-demand deployment that lets trainees learn independently.
By simulating real-life challenges, virtual labs prepare learners for the scenarios they will likely encounter in their daily work, boosting confidence and job readiness.
A virtual learning lab facilitator can also monitor progress to understand how trainees tackle challenges. This allows them to optimize their virtual labs to create more efficient training programs.
The combination of analytics and customizable modules allows organizations to design personalized training journeys that address specific skills gaps and support individual career goals for each participant.
